在Visual Studio Code中启用自动滚动

21

有没有办法在Visual Studio Code中启用自动滚动?我已经在设置中查找了一些选项,但没有找到任何内容(除非我漏掉了什么)。

我正在审查一个日志文件,并且随着它的更新,它在我的页面上刷新。但它没有显示最新的日志,而只停留在我的光标位置,并突出显示在此之后填充的所有内容。

2个回答

29

1
扩展程序的ID是“auto-scroll”,但名称是“AutoScroll”...搜索时不要使用连字符。 :) - TonyG

-2

现在VSCode中有一个内置的设置 - 您可以取消勾选智能滚动选项(output.smartScroll.enabled)。

如此描述: VSCode:永久打开自动滚动

“关闭智能滚动功能的选项已经包含在最近的更新之一中(可能是在2020年3月的更新中,我没有在更改日志中找到这个),请参见更多信息:问题#69480

从那时起,我就能够“保存”滚动状态,请尝试以下操作:

转到文件>首选项>设置(或Ctrl +,) 在功能>输出中,禁用智能滚动选项(或搜索output.smartScroll.enabled)”


2
这只影响输出窗格。OP的问题是关于滚动编辑器中打开的文件,该文件正在被另一个进程写入。相当于tail -f /path/thefile.log。 - Kevin Scharnhorst

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接